![]() |
| | |||||||
| Регистрация | Правила | Блоги | Пользователи | Социальные группы | Поиск | Сообщения за день | Все разделы прочитаны |
| |
![]() |
| |
| | #1 | |
| Dimost Новичок Регистрация: 30.01.2012
Сообщений: 3 Репутация: 0 (0) |
Есть набор микросхем, приводящих в действие звуковое устройство. Звук. устройство работает от микросхемы, а микросхема должна работать от действия пользователя компьютера. Таким образом, планируется подключить микросхему к usb-порту компьютера. Собственно компьютер должен передать на микросхему очень примитивные сигналы: 1) сигнал есть, 2) сигнала нет. От этого «да-нет» и будет дальше работать логика микросхемы. Вопрос. Возможно ли написать специальную программу, которая будет посылать через usb-порт сигналы «да-нет» на микросхему? Готовы оплатить написание такой программы. Доп. Вводные. 1)Стоимость микросхемных элементов хочется минимизировать (таких комплектов потом будет 30-50), поэтому возможно ли обойтись без контроллера USB и других устройств. Просто прямое подключение контактов usb к контактам микросхемы. Ведь требуется только «сигнал – нет сигнала», 2) Требование к сигналам: Напряжение +3-5 V, или 0 «Земля». Можно другие виды сигналов, а потом уже сами переведем в вольтаж. 3) Требования к интерфейсу программы минимальны. Просто как-то пользователь компьютера должен инициировать процесс «Да-нет». Или нажатием кнопочек, или еще как-то. ОС Windows XP и Win7. | |
| | ||
| Другие темы раздела | |
| assembler Заказать программу полный текст задания: http://zalil.ru/32608692 прикреплен текст.документ с формулой вычисления выражения, и шаблон для реализации на delphi мой icq :354970056. assembler | Заказать программу Решение задачи на c# Нужна помощь в решении залачи на с#. За деньги. Задача простая. Подробности на мыле. remzrazors@mail.ru. Решение задачи на c# |
| | #12 | |
| Dimost Новичок Регистрация: 30.01.2012
Сообщений: 3 Репутация: 0 (0) |
Так. Есть разные варианты решений. Каждое готов обсудить. Общая идея - минимизировать стоимость железа, решить вопрос преимущественно за счет софта. Прежде чем обсудить предыдущие. Еще 2 мысли, Может быть бредовые. 1). А возможно ли использовать сетевую карту? Ведь для локальной сети используется 4 провода. А еще 4 контакта свободные. Сетевая карта может как-то "дергать" оставшиеся 4 контакта? 2). А не легче и дешевле ли взять самую простую usb-мышь (розничная стоимость 85 руб http://market.yandex.ru/model.xml?mo...394&hid=723088). И нужным образом разломать ее. Итого получаем usb-кабель, который тоже понадобиться и в мышке ведь есть какой-то контроллер? Его как-то адаптировать нельзя? Ведь мышь как минимум посылает 2 сигнала - левая и правая кнопка мыши. | |
| | ||
| | #13 | |
| _engineer_ Форумчанин Регистрация: 23.01.2012
Сообщений: 180 Репутация: 114 (71) |
1. В гигабитных картах очень даже используются по прямому назначению, а в сотке ни куда в карте не подключены. 2. Там контролер рожден только посылать, а не принимать. Да и драйвер переписывать удовольствие еще то | |
| | ||
| | #14 | |
| raxp Модератор |
...по второму добавил бы, что не USB-мышь надоть брать, а б/у USB клаву: выламываем платку с контроллером и задействуем один из светодиодов CAPSLOCK, NUMLOCK, SCROLL ...то бишь, ими управляем. Простое винапишное решение, уровня скрипта на VBA (т.е. можно сделать так, чтобы назначить глобальную комбинацию клавиш на зажигание-управление тем же скролл-светодиодом). Однако, где ж столько набрать клав-то? Да по цене менее той же CP-21xx + стоимость разработки платы (хотя в случае вашего аудио-гаджета вполне себе разместится на общей плате, так что можно и не учитывать). | |
| | ||
| После регистрации реклама в сообщениях будет скрыта | |
| | #15 | |
| Игорь[Igor] Форумчанин Регистрация: 24.12.2008 Адрес: Омская обл.
Сообщений: 437 Репутация: 75 (74) | Igor23dec@yandex.ru ICQ 2168364 | |
| | ||
![]() |
| Похожие темы | |
| Тема | Автор |
| C++ Builder и базы данных Программа по дискретизации сигналов Здравствуйте!) возникла необходимость в написании программы по дискретизации сигналов по котельникову. Необходимо, чтобы в окне было 2 графика, один из которых отражает исходный, а второй - восстановленный сигнал. Также необходимо сделать панель для ввода данных. Подскажите, какие программы лучше... | vincent007 |
| C# .NET программа для отправки числа через ком-порт Требуется в C# написать программу для отправки числа(от 0 до 151) через ком-порт(4-ый). Сама задача: отправлять сигналы через ком порт на мк, код мк: #include <Servo.h> int resultInt; Servo myservo; void setup() { | Смирняга |
| С++ для начинающих программа сигналов Морзе Надо составить прогу, которая позволяет текст, содержащийся в файле, воспроизвести сигналами азбуки Морзе, при этом текст должен посимвольно выводиться на экран. Предусмотреть возможность плавной регулировки скорости воспроизведения. Написана на Turbo C++. В оболочке работает, а когда... | drongo-nk |
| Visual C++ Как отследить результат отправки символа в СОМ порт? Пишу программу прошивки прибора через СОМ порт. Обязательно требуется убедиться в получении прибором очередного символа, прежде чем послать новый, т.к. в процессе прошивки прибор может сообщить об ошибке, и чтобы после этого НИ ОДИН БАЙТ не был передан в прибор до обработки ошибки отдельной... | DrMcSheen |
| Опции темы | |
| |
| |